基于ZigBee技术的水质监测系统

摘    要:为了实现水质的实时监测,提出了一种基于ZigBee技术的多参数水质监测系统,并对系统的硬件和软件进行了详细的分析和设计。无线传输节点采用了TI公司的单芯片CC2430+低功耗功放CC2591解决方案,并修改和移植了ZigBee精简协议栈代码,再编写水质监测系统的应用程序和相关驱动程序。试验结果表明,该系统可扩展性强,节点功耗低,实时性能够满足水质监测系统的需求。

An Online Monitoring System of Water Quality Based on ZigBee

Abstract:In order to achieve real-time monitoring of water quality,an online monitoring system for water quality parameters based on ZigBee is presented.The hardware and software of system is analyzed and designed in detail.The wireless node used TI's single-chip CC2430 and low-power amplifier CC2591 solution.The reduced ZigBee protocol stack is modified and planted,and applications and related drivers are programmed.Experimental results show that the system can meet the real-time requirements of water quality monit...
